UJA-Federation of New York is the world’s largest local philanthropy. We focus on caring for people in need and inspiring the Jewish future.

The Data Engineering team at UJA-Federation of New York is seeking an experienced Data Engineer to join us. The ideal candidate will bring strong expertise in Python development for data-intensive applications, including hands-on proficiency with SQL and PySpark.

This role involves building scalable data pipelines, improving data quality and reliability, and collaborating with cross-functional teams to support analytics, reporting, and machine learning initiatives.

Key Responsibilities

  • Design, build, and maintain robust ETL/ELT pipelines and data workflows using Python.
  • Implement best practices for data architecture, modeling, and processing at scale.
  • Collaborate with team members to leverage Azure DevOps for CI/CD, release management, and automated testing.
  • Ensure compliance with data governance, quality, and security standards.
  • Mentor junior engineers and contribute to the growth of engineering best practices.
  • Partner with stakeholders (data scientists, analysts, business teams) to deliver reliable data solutions.
